This swelling gum is due to erupting Wisdom tooth.
Wisdom tooth is erupting between age of 17 to 25 years.
Erupting Wisdom tooth causes swelling in gum which causes pain.
Pain increase while chewing.
Pain increase while swallowing.
You may have radiating pain in your ear neck and head.
For pain relief,
1. Warm salt water gargles three times a day.
2. Do Good Brushing, Maintain that area completely clean, you may have pain or bleeding while brushing it's a quite normal thing, Don't get food stuck over that area.
